Groovy Documentation

net.researchgate.release
[Groovy] Class BaseScmAdapter

java.lang.Object
  net.researchgate.release.PluginHelper
      net.researchgate.release.BaseScmAdapter

abstract class BaseScmAdapter
extends PluginHelper

Field Summary
 
Fields inherited from class PluginHelper
attributes, executor, extension, project
 
Constructor Summary
BaseScmAdapter(Project project, java.util.Map attributes)

 
Method Summary
void add(java.io.File file)

void checkCommitNeeded()

void checkUpdateNeeded()

void checkoutMergeFromReleaseBranch()

void checkoutMergeToReleaseBranch()

void commit(java.lang.String message)

java.lang.Object createNewConfig()

void createReleaseTag(java.lang.String message)

void init()

boolean isSupported(java.io.File directory)

void revert()

 
Methods inherited from class PluginHelper
exec, findPropertiesFile, findProperty, getLog, getReleaseVersion, isVersionDefined, readLine, tagName, updateVersionProperty, useAutomaticVersion, warnOrThrow, writeVersion
 

Constructor Detail

BaseScmAdapter

BaseScmAdapter(Project project, java.util.Map attributes)


 
Method Detail

add

void add(java.io.File file)


checkCommitNeeded

void checkCommitNeeded()


checkUpdateNeeded

void checkUpdateNeeded()


checkoutMergeFromReleaseBranch

void checkoutMergeFromReleaseBranch()


checkoutMergeToReleaseBranch

void checkoutMergeToReleaseBranch()


commit

void commit(java.lang.String message)


createNewConfig

java.lang.Object createNewConfig()


createReleaseTag

void createReleaseTag(java.lang.String message)


init

void init()


isSupported

boolean isSupported(java.io.File directory)


revert

void revert()


 

Groovy Documentation